Transaction 684eba2585bf5c7e9e39e43af5250d76284ccfbe642fb2cd52d7161a3065d403

2 Input
2 Outputs
  • 684eba2585bf5c7e9e39e43af5250d76284ccfbe642fb2cd52d7161a3065d403:0
  • value  4703300
    address  3BumwPCvxGdmsABZBpRirY6AVprJbzthmD
  • 684eba2585bf5c7e9e39e43af5250d76284ccfbe642fb2cd52d7161a3065d403:1
  • value  17968237
    address  bc1q4f4fkx0laz79vlhcmpnnc5zu3kxzr8e8rrsmxg